After a good start to the Mining and Technical Exhibitions (MTE) Botswana annual trilogy tour in Letlhakane on Monday this week, MTE will host its Palapye expo tomorrow, Wednesday 12 March, followed by the Jwaneng expo on and 14 March 2025 in the mining and power sectors in Botswana.

MTE’s reception area at the first of the three annual shows in Letlhakane in 2024. All images ©MTE
The MTE Palapye Mining & Industrial Expo takes place at Kgaswe Primary School from 12:00–17:00 tomorrow with a focus on coal operations and power stations – like Morupule coal mine and Morupule power station.
MTE’s tour in Botswana will end with the MTE Jwaneng Mining & Industrial Expo: 14 March from 12:00–16:30 at Jwaneng Rugby Club, targeting diamond producing operations in the area.
